What foods are good for gastritis

1. Gastritis is caused by the degeneration of gastrointestinal function and the irregular daily diet, which leads to negative problems in the gastrointestinal tract. Therefore, in the diet conditioning after gastritis, we should pay attention to eating more soft foods and avoid those foods with a lot of residue. This is conducive to the digestion and absorption of food in our gastrointestinal tract, which is beneficial to the health of the digestive system and also ensures the acceptance of nutrition. For example, bananas, rice soup, and cheese are all good choices.

2. Eat a light diet, avoid spicy food such as peppers, and eat less salt and sugar. A light diet can ensure that our fragile gastrointestinal tract is no longer harmed, while spicy food can only cast a shadow on the already heavily burdened gastrointestinal tract. So we must avoid certain foods and know what we should eat.
